Terbutaline (also sold as Brethine or Bricanyl) is a drug that has been used to decrease the instance of preterm labor, but it is not approved by the FDA for this use. However, it has been known since as early as 1997 that the use of this drug during the gestational period of expectant mothers can have what are potentially very harmful effects. Over a million women have been prescribed the drug during pregnancy with the specific purpose of reducing the risk of preterm labor. Other risks, though, have taken the place of the potential benefits that might have otherwise been experienced. Terbutaline may cause autism, particularly in twins.
